Description

   The DELETE command deletes an entry from the known file list. The
   image's entry on the known file list and any global sections
   created for the image are deleted. The image file remains
   unaffected. Writable global sections are written back to disk
   upon their removal as known images.

   If a process is accessing global sections when the DELETE command
   is entered, the global sections are deleted only after the
   operation initiated by the process completes. However, once the
   command is entered, no additional processes can access the global
   sections because they are marked for deletion.
